Digital Desk: In the Gumla area of Jharkhand, a drunken son beat to death his mother, who was 60 years old. The incident took place in Saredh village, which is a rural and naxal-affected area within the boundaries of the Ghaghra police station. Manoj Cheek Badaik, the 28-year-old son, killed his own mother, Manmait Devi, after getting intoxicated.

After getting drunk, Saridih resident Manoj Cheek Badaik arrived at his home and began assaulting his elderly mother, who was cleaning dishes. She passed away instantly.

The police were notified of the occurrence by the villagers the following morning, at which point they seized control of the body and sent it for postmortem procedures. Amit Kumar Chaudhary, the station's in-charge, stated that the body had no signs of trauma. He stated that the incident is being looked into by the police from many perspectives.

Police are currently searching for the accused son who has run away.
